Output 84e86ee4ebb705a2f14281e30bf66043825dae93d6b5476c71335735abcb52c6:1

value
90628
script pubkey
OP_0 OP_PUSHBYTES_20 e27853e3c9f5ec2524341ed4a7f5ad9d48a693d9
address
bc1qufu98c7f7hkz2fp5rm220addn4y2dy7e4g9wt4
transaction
84e86ee4ebb705a2f14281e30bf66043825dae93d6b5476c71335735abcb52c6
spent
true